Why do scientists use biomass measurements in ecological studies?

Biomass measurements provide a valuable way to balance differences in organism sizes within an ecosystem. When studying ecological communities, organisms can vary widely in size and life stage. Simply counting the number of organisms may not accurately reflect their contribution to the ecosystem. By measuring biomass, scientists can obtain a more holistic view of the ecosystem's productivity and energy flow—larger organisms may contribute more to the overall biomass than smaller ones, despite being fewer in number.

By using biomass as a metric, researchers can also compare the relative amounts of organic matter in different trophic levels or among various ecosystems, which helps in understanding the energy dynamics and nutrient cycling. This method ensures that the ecological data collected is more meaningful and representative of the ecosystem's functioning.
